Curtains (A Remix Jam)
Published on Jan 28, 2016 Jeremy Leaird-Koch
"Ableton (clock, vocals, additional loops, effects)
BCR2000 : sequencing (as Zaquencer)
Sonic Potions LXR : drums
OP-1 : loops and additional drums, live pads
Access Virus A : top melodic line
Meeblip 1 : bass
Meeblip 2: arpeggio
Behringer pedals : reverb and delay
Mixed and mastered in Ableton with Izotope Ozone.
Shot with Canon 60d, 5d mkii, phone.
Contains samples from Peter Gabriel's 'Curtains'."
